Précédent   Forum du club des développeurs et IT Pro > Dotnet > Langages > VB.NET
VB.NET Forum d'entraide sur la programmation Visual Basic .NET. Avant de poster -> FAQ VB.NET, Articles VB.NET, Sources VB.NET
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se
 
Outils de la discussion
Publicité
'
Vieux 06/01/2013, 18h21   #1
kais.zekri
Invité de passage
 
Homme
systémé
Inscription : octobre 2011
Messages : 9
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: Tunisie

Informations professionnelles :
Activité : systémé
Secteur : Administration - Collectivité locale

Informations forums :
Inscription : octobre 2011
Messages : 9
Points : 3
Points : 3
Par défaut Question vb.net (textbox, combobox et couleur dégradé)

J'ai quelques question concernant :
1) comment obliger un textbox en majuscule
2) comment obliger un textbox en réel
3) comment chercher dans un combobox relié une colonne d'une table (article par exemple). c-à-dire si j'écrit la lettre ''j'' tous les codes (si la colonne est code par exemple) qui commencent par ''j'' apparaître
Merci d'avance
4) y-à-t-il un code pour qu'une forme soit de couleur dégradée (de bleu vers une autre couleur)

Merci
kais.zekri est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 06/01/2013, 18h53   #2
wallace1
Membre habitué
 
Homme
Administrateur systèmes et réseaux
Inscription : octobre 2008
Messages : 62
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: France

Informations professionnelles :
Activité : Administrateur systèmes et réseaux
Secteur : Aéronautique - Marine - Espace - Armement

Informations forums :
Inscription : octobre 2008
Messages : 62
Points : 139
Points : 139
Bonsoir,

Pour la 1ère question (la 2ème tu peux aussi creuser de ce côté là !) :

Code :
1
2
3
4
5
6
 
Private Sub TextBox1_KeyPress(sender As System.Object, e As System.Windows.Forms.KeyPressEventArgs) Handles TextBox1.KeyPress
        If Not Char.IsUpper(e.KeyChar) Then
            e.Handled = True
        End If
End Sub
Pour la 4ème regarde du côté de GDI

Pour le reste j'ai rien compris.

A+
wallace1 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 06/01/2013, 19h28   #3
kais.zekri
Invité de passage
 
Homme
systémé
Inscription : octobre 2011
Messages : 9
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: Tunisie

Informations professionnelles :
Activité : systémé
Secteur : Administration - Collectivité locale

Informations forums :
Inscription : octobre 2011
Messages : 9
Points : 3
Points : 3
Merci pour les réponses
Mais
en vb.net
un code pour dégradé le backcolor d'une form
kais.zekri est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 06/01/2013, 20h47   #4
Pol63
Expert Confirmé Sénior
 
Avatar de Pol63
 
Homme Sébastien
Développeur .NET / DBA SQL SERVER
Inscription : avril 2007
Messages : 10 225
Détails du profil
Informations personnelles :
Nom : Homme Sébastien
Âge : 31
Localisation : France, Puy de Dôme (Auvergne)

Informations professionnelles :
Activité : Développeur .NET / DBA SQL SERVER
Secteur : Industrie

Informations forums :
Inscription : avril 2007
Messages : 10 225
Points : 17 082
Points : 17 082
Envoyer un message via Skype™ à Pol63
pour le dégradé sur le form :
sur l'event paint du form faire e.graphics.fillrectangle
avec un lineargradientbrush
Pol63 est déconnecté   Envoyer un message privé Réponse avec citation 10
Vieux 07/01/2013, 10h31   #5
Fyv8000
Invité régulier
 
Homme
Étudiant
Inscription : septembre 2012
Messages : 17
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: France, Gironde (Aquitaine)

Informations professionnelles :
Activité : Étudiant

Informations forums :
Inscription : septembre 2012
Messages : 17
Points : 7
Points : 7
pour la question 3, est-ce que tes données sont chargées dans un dataset ? et où veux-tu qu'elles apparaissent ?
Fyv8000 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 07/01/2013, 18h53   #6
sinople
Membre Expert
 
Homme Marco Guignard
Ingénieur développement logiciels
Inscription : avril 2009
Messages : 728
Détails du profil
Informations personnelles :
Nom : Homme Marco Guignard
Âge : 30
Localisation : Suisse

Informations professionnelles :
Activité : Ingénieur développement logiciels
Secteur : Finance

Informations forums :
Inscription : avril 2009
Messages : 728
Points : 1 379
Points : 1 379
Envoyer un message via MSN à sinople
Pour le point N°2:

Dans l'évenement validating du textbox, essayer de parser la valeur text du textbox en une valeur décimal. Si ce n'est pas possible alors il est possible d'annuler la sortie du curseur à l'aide d'un e.cancel = true. Ce n'est pas la solution la plus jolie mais sans context je ne peux pas proposer beaucoup mieux...

Pour le point N°3:

Tu veux filtrer la liste des éléments de ton combobox en cours de saisie ou une grille de donnée ? Pas compris.
sinople est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 08/01/2013, 22h26   #7
kais.zekri
Invité de passage
 
Homme
systémé
Inscription : octobre 2011
Messages : 9
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: Tunisie

Informations professionnelles :
Activité : systémé
Secteur : Administration - Collectivité locale

Informations forums :
Inscription : octobre 2011
Messages : 9
Points : 3
Points : 3
Citation:
Envoyé par sinople Voir le message
Pour le point N°2:

Dans l'évenement validating du textbox, essayer de parser la valeur text du textbox en une valeur décimal. Si ce n'est pas possible alors il est possible d'annuler la sortie du curseur à l'aide d'un e.cancel = true. Ce n'est pas la solution la plus jolie mais sans context je ne peux pas proposer beaucoup mieux...

Pour le point N°3:

Tu veux filtrer la liste des éléments de ton combobox en cours de saisie ou une grille de donnée ? Pas compris.
Merci pour ton aide,
c'est bien que je suis en train de chercher c'est de
filtrer la liste des éléments d'un combobox en cours de
saisie

vraiment tu as bien compris ce que je veux faire
merci
kais.zekri est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 08/01/2013, 22h28   #8
kais.zekri
Invité de passage
 
Homme
systémé
Inscription : octobre 2011
Messages : 9
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: Tunisie

Informations professionnelles :
Activité : systémé
Secteur : Administration - Collectivité locale

Informations forums :
Inscription : octobre 2011
Messages : 9
Points : 3
Points : 3
Citation:
Envoyé par Fyv8000 Voir le message
pour la question 3, est-ce que tes données sont chargées dans un dataset ? et où veux-tu qu'elles apparaissent ?
Merci à vous
je veux filtrer la liste des éléments d'un combobox en cours de
saisie

j'attend votre réponse
merci
kais.zekri est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 08/01/2013, 22h31   #9
kais.zekri
Invité de passage
 
Homme
systémé
Inscription : octobre 2011
Messages : 9
Détails du profil
Informations personnelles :
Sexe : Homme
Localisation : Tunisie

Informations professionnelles :
Activité : systémé
Secteur : Administration - Collectivité locale

Informations forums :
Inscription : octobre 2011
Messages : 9
Points : 3
Points : 3
Citation:
Envoyé par Pol63 Voir le message
pour le dégradé sur le form :
sur l'event paint du form faire e.graphics.fillrectangle
avec un lineargradientbrush
Bonjour
Merci pour l'aide mais comme vous remarquez je suis encore débutant j'ai pas bien compris vos codes
où je vais écrire e.graphics.fillrectangle
est-ce que dans form load où bien ou
et comment et c'est quoi lineargradientbrush??
j'attend votre aide
merci
kais.zekri est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 08/01/2013, 22h59   #10
Pol63
Expert Confirmé Sénior
 
Avatar de Pol63
 
Homme Sébastien
Développeur .NET / DBA SQL SERVER
Inscription : avril 2007
Messages : 10 225
Détails du profil
Informations personnelles :
Nom : Homme Sébastien
Âge : 31
Localisation : France, Puy de Dôme (Auvergne)

Informations professionnelles :
Activité : Développeur .NET / DBA SQL SERVER
Secteur : Industrie

Informations forums :
Inscription : avril 2007
Messages : 10 225
Points : 17 082
Points : 17 082
Envoyer un message via Skype™ à Pol63
Citation:
Envoyé par kais.zekri Voir le message
où je vais écrire e.graphics.fillrectangle
Citation:
Envoyé par Pol63 Voir le message
sur l'event paint du form
ca me parait clair ...

Citation:
Envoyé par kais.zekri Voir le message
et c'est quoi lineargradientbrush??
google a la réponse, msdn aussi (F1)

pour les débutants c'est ici : http://plasserre.developpez.com/
Pol63 est déconnecté   Envoyer un message privé Réponse avec citation 10
Réponse Cette discussion est résolue.
Outils de la discussion

Navigation rapide


Fuseau horaire GMT +2. Il est actuellement 00h48.


 
 
 
 
Partenaires

Hébergement Web